Our busy surgical unit at East Kootenay Regional Hospital in Cranbrook, B.C. is seeking a motivated and organized Patient Care Coordinator (PCC) to support and lead the team

As the PCC for our busy surgical unit, you will be responsible for the coordination of day-to-day operations and high quality, safe patient care.

This is a Relief Full-Time position available until approximately October 30, 2024 or the return of the current incumbent . Days of work are Monday to Friday 08:30 to 16:30

What Will You Work On?
PCC responsibilities include:
•Supporting/coordinating the seamless movement of patients through the healthcare system and in accessing appropriate resources.
•Supervising staff, as well as serving as a role model and a resource to staff for clinical decision-making, clinical assessments of patients and in the counseling and education of families.
•Reviewing, analysing and making recommendations on the development of administrative systems such as policies, procedures and standards of patient care and adequate staffing levels.
•Developing and maintaining a continuous quality improvement environment.
•Liaising with the interdisciplinary team for identification, coordination and efficient utilization of resources as well as planning for staff educational needs.
